Joseph Michael Rynoski, popularly known by his stage name Mike Reno is a Canadian rock singer and the lead vocalist of the legendary band Loverboy. With a bandana on the head and powerful lyrics, he became one of the most recognisable faces in rock music during the 1980s. 

Starting his career in 1978, Reno’s passion for music helped him rise to international fame. Before forming Loverboy, he was a member of Moxy. Early Life

Mike Reno was born on 8th January 1955, in New Westminster, British Columbia, Canada. However, he spent most of his childhood in the South Okanagan. Growing up, Reno was exposed to different music genres and started writing lyrics at the age of 12 or 13. As he grew up, his love for music also grew, leading him to take singing lessons.

As far as his education is concerned, Reno attended Penticton Secondary School, where he performed in small gigs. His early exposure to music and performance helped shape his identity as a successful artist in his adulthood.

Beginning of Career

Mike Reno’s career started when he joined a cover band Morning Glory during his high school days. Later, he became a member of another cover band called Synergy. 

In the mid-1970s, Reno became the lead vocalist for Hammersmith, a Canadian rock band known for its heavy guitar riffs and gritty vocals. Though the band didn’t achieve mainstream success, it gave Reno his first experience touring and recording. His time with Hammersmith laid the groundwork for what would come next.

After completing high school, Reno served as a frontman in Moxy, a Canadian hard rock group. While his time with Moxy was short-lived, it allowed him to further improve his singing style and gain more exposure.

Shot to Fame

In 1979, Mike Reno teamed up with guitarist Paul Dean to form Loverboy. By 1980, Loverboy released their self-titled debut album, which turned out to be a major success in both Canada and the U.S.

Loverboy’s second album, Get Lucky, released in 1981, was even more successful. Throughout the 1980s, Loverboy continued to release hit albums and tour extensively, helping Reno showcase his singing skills and energetic stage performances. The band sold millions of records worldwide and also won several awards.

Relationship

Mike Reno has largely kept his personal life private. He is married to Catherine St. Germain, and they have a son together named Alex. Currently, the family is settled in Vancouver, British Columbia, but also has a residence in Palm Springs, California.
